CVE-2020-25643
Good to know:
Date: October 6, 2020
A flaw was found in the HDLC_PPP module of the Linux kernel in versions before 5.9-rc7. Memory corruption and a read overflow is caused by improper input validation in the ppp_cp_parse_cr function which can cause the system to crash or cause a denial of service. The highest threat from this vulnerability is to data confidentiality and integrity as well as system availability.

Upgrade Version
Upgrade to version v4.4.238,v4.9.238,v4.14.200,v4.19.148,v5.4.68,v5.8.12,v5.9-rc7
